gpt4 book ai didi

eclipse - Gradle:在Eclipse中使用Apache Spark设置Scala项目

转载 作者:行者123 更新时间:2023-12-03 04:51:44 24 4
gpt4 key购买 nike

我无法在Eclipse中设置具有Apache Spark依赖关系的Scala项目。在Eclipse中使用Scala IDE插件和Gradle插件。 build.gradle项目如下所示:

apply plugin: 'scala'
apply plugin: 'eclipse'

repositories{
mavenCentral()
mavenLocal()
}

dependencies{
compile 'org.slf4j:slf4j-api:1.7.5'
compile "org.scala-lang:scala-library:2.11.2"
compile 'com.sparkjava:spark-core:2.3'
testCompile "junit:junit:4.11"
}

task run(type: JavaExec, dependsOn: classes) {
main = 'Main'
classpath sourceSets.main.runtimeClasspath
classpath configurations.runtime
}

Referenced Libraries下,我可以看到spark-core-2.3.jar。但是我无法将任何Spark库导入Scala类。
我没有尝试运行 gradle eclipse命令,但是没有运气。

最佳答案

您指的是错误的依赖关系-您应该包括:而不是com.sparkjava:spark-core:2.3(它属于另一个项目Spark web framework)。

compile 'org.apache.spark:spark-core_2.11:2.0.1'

这使用了最新的稳定版本(2.0.1)。

关于eclipse - Gradle:在Eclipse中使用Apache Spark设置Scala项目,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/40184540/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com